Across TCGA pan-cancer cohorts, GAPDHP27 RNA is linked to patient survival in 21 of 34 cancer types, making it the most broadly survival-associated GAPDHP27 data layer.

The strongest signal is observed in lung adenocarcinoma (LUAD), where higher GAPDHP27 RNA is associated with worse overall survival. In most high-consensus cancer types, elevated GAPDHP27 expression acts as an unfavorable survival marker, although some lineages such as KIRP and LUSC show a favorable association.

LUAD, HNSC, and BRCA are the cancer types where GAPDHP27 RNA most reproducibly stratifies survival.
